From 1cb58fb7bb3cfe455426246599cac32ad5ec57ee Mon Sep 17 00:00:00 2001 From: Mike Pall Date: Thu, 3 Mar 2011 00:49:45 +0100 Subject: [PATCH] Fix code generation for Intel Atom in x64 mode. --- src/lj_asm.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/lj_asm.c b/src/lj_asm.c index 17cbd848..f808dd4a 100644 --- a/src/lj_asm.c +++ b/src/lj_asm.c @@ -4394,7 +4394,7 @@ void lj_asm_trace(jit_State *J, GCtrace *T) if (!as->loopref) { /* Leave room for ESP adjustment: add esp, imm or lea esp, [esp+imm] */ - as->mcp -= (as->flags & JIT_F_LEA_AGU) ? 7 : 6 + (LJ_64 ? 1 : 0); + as->mcp -= ((as->flags & JIT_F_LEA_AGU) ? 7 : 6) + (LJ_64 ? 1 : 0); as->invmcp = NULL; asm_tail_link(as); }